Nottingham Forest are in desperate need of more fire-power in forward areas, and might have found their answer in the form of free agent Nicklas Bendtner.

Various news reports have emanated today claiming that Danish striker Nicklas Bendtner is set to join Nottingham Forest within the next 24 hours, with BBC Nottingham tweeting that a deal could be imminent.
The former Arsenal man has developed somewhat of a cult status within the game following a series of comments regarding his highly inflated opinion of his own abilities.

Forest’s reported interest in Bendtner does seem to make sense, however, after they allowed numerous forwards and attack-minded players to leave over the summer.

While the 28-year-old Dane has been mocked in the past for his performances, he still possesses undoubted quality, and maybe a club like Forest could provide him with a platform to showcase his true abilities to the English public and media.

Forest have began their Championship campaign with a mixed bag of results, and currently sit seventh in the table. To have a chance of competing for the promotion and play-off places, Philippe Montanier must ensure that he strengthens his side further, and the free signing of Nicklas Bendtner could be the ideal place to start.
